EU GREEN is a university alliance of nine European universities - and Otto-von-Guericke-Universität is one of them.

The aim is to promote sustainability in education, research, innovation and society TOGETHER.

Three International Joint Degrees for Cross-Border Education

Lots of productive results from the Évora Staff Week  ÉvoraSF24Session

The EU GREEN alliance has started its journey towards cross-border education with the selection of the first three pilot joint degrees that students from the nine universities will be able to pursue. The choice was made during the WP2 Staff Week held at the University of Évora from 25th to 27th of June.

Reducing Carbon Footprint through Email Inbox Clearing

Wroclaw University of Environmental and Life Sciences launches carbon saving campaign

Email Laptop Notification

The Wrocław University of Environmental and Life Sciences is launching an email inbox cleaning campaign to reduce its carbon footprint. Under the EU GREEN initiative to develop activities that promote sustainable development goals, this initiative aims to reduce the energy consumption of institutions.

#ForEu4all - United Network of all European University Alliances

European Universities alliances unite to create a joint Community of Practice

ForEU4all

European Universities alliances are joining forces in a project called FOR-EU4All. The project brings together all current and future European Universities alliances—numbering over 60—into a unified, cohesive structure. The goal is to foster a collaborative and supportive environment where best practices and experiences can be shared not only among the alliances themselves but also with the broader European Higher Education (HE) sector.

Successful WP 3 research Conference in Ireland

Bridging Gaps in Research and Education

From June 17-19, Atlantic Technological University (ATU) welcomed over 100 delegates from across Europe to the second edition of the EU GREEN Alliance Research Week. The first edition, which took place in June 2023 in Angers, France, was the first face-to-face meeting of the Research Work Package. This year's event brought together all nine universities, who worked together on the theme "Briding Gaps: How to drive collaboration in research and education?".
